This is a restored 1961 Mercedes 190b Ponton sedan with 86,684 original miles documented by service records which came with the car. The previous owner stated that the car was purchased in Germany by a US serviceman who returned with it to California where it remained until I purchased the car in 2008. I believe I am the fourth owner. The car was shipped to New Hampshire and spent two years undergoing restoration. It has been driven less than 1,000 miles since the restoration was completed. For the last seven years, the car has been stored during winter and NEVER driven in the snow. The body was disassembled and stripped to bare metal (the underbody was left untouched to show off the original gray paint with only minor surface rust here and there). The body is absolutely straight and 100 percent rust free. When down to bare metal, we found evidence of an early minor crease in the front right fender, which had been professionally repaired. The bumpers have been rechromed and the aluminum body trim has been sanded, buffed and refinished. All other chrome is original and in excellent condition. The body was repainted with epoxy primer and finished with three coats of DuPont Chroma Premier single stage enamel (color LS 126) with wet sanding between coats. The trunk and wheel wells were finished in black epoxy paint. B-Quiet sound deadening material has been added to the doors, the roof and behind the rear seat to reduce road noise and vibration. Wooden dash trim has been refinished with hand-rubbed oil. The OE chrome beauty rings included on the wheels were an available accessory when the car was sold. The restoration includes many new parts: Starter Motor mounts Muffler, resonator and exhaust pipe Gas tank filter screen Bilstein shock absorbers Under-hood heat shield / sound proofing blanket Fender-mounted side markers Headliner Upholstery Coco floor mats Retro-look digital radio Under-dash OEM Mercedes speakers in pods Radio antenna Leather steering wheel cover Bosch dual horns Fresh air intake ducts Driver side mirror Running board mats Door seals and assorted other gaskets / rubber Trunk mats and trunk seal Window channels Front and rear window gaskets BF Goodrich wide white wall tires All hoses and hose clamps The carburetor, distributor and fuel pump have been rebuilt and the radiator has been re-cored. The mechanical fuel pump has been augmented by an electric fuel pump. The original tool kit is in excellent condition. The engine runs strong and is quite responsive for a four-cylinder. Valve clearance has been recently adjusted. Transmission is four speed manual shift on the steering column.
